Pre-rendered CSS output

.prismforge-gradient {
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45%, #5befff 0%, #e3b97a 50%, #84dbff 100%);
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45%, #5befff 0%, #5aeffc 4.5%, #57eff2 9.1%, #5aefdf 13.6%, #6decc4 18.2%, #8de5a3 22.7%, #aedb86 27.3%, #c8cf75 31.8%, #d7c472 36.4%, #dfbe75 40.9%, #e2ba79 45.5%, #e3b97a 50%, #e2ba79 54.5%, #ddbe76 59.1%, #d2c475 63.6%, #bece7d 68.2%, #a0d894 72.7%, #80dfb4 77.3%, #6de1d4 81.8%, #6ee0ea 86.4%, #79ddf7 90.9%, #81dcfd 95.5%, #84dbff 100%);
  background: radial-gradient(circle at 50% 45% in oklch, oklch(87.97% 0.1257 205.28) 0%, oklch(80.91% 0.0939 76.95) 50%, oklch(84.95% 0.0978 226.58) 100%);
  background-blend-mode: normal;
}
